int wpa_driver_nl80211_driver_cmd(void* priv, char* cmd, char* buf,
                                  size_t buf_len) {
  struct i802_bss* bss = priv;
  struct wpa_driver_nl80211_data* drv = bss->drv;
  int ret = 0;

  D("%s: called", __FUNCTION__);
  if (os_strcasecmp(cmd, "STOP") == 0) {
    linux_set_iface_flags(drv->global->ioctl_sock, bss->ifname, 0);
    wpa_msg(drv->ctx, MSG_INFO, WPA_EVENT_DRIVER_STATE "STOPPED");
  } else if (os_strcasecmp(cmd, "START") == 0) {
    linux_set_iface_flags(drv->global->ioctl_sock, bss->ifname, 1);
    wpa_msg(drv->ctx, MSG_INFO, WPA_EVENT_DRIVER_STATE "STARTED");
  } else if (os_strcasecmp(cmd, "MACADDR") == 0) {
    u8 macaddr[ETH_ALEN] = {};

    ret = linux_get_ifhwaddr(drv->global->ioctl_sock, bss->ifname, macaddr);
    if (!ret)
      ret =
          os_snprintf(buf, buf_len, "Macaddr = " MACSTR "\n", MAC2STR(macaddr));
  } else if (os_strcasecmp(cmd, "RELOAD") == 0) {
    wpa_msg(drv->ctx, MSG_INFO, WPA_EVENT_DRIVER_STATE "HANGED");
  } else {  // Use private command
    return 0;
  }
  return ret;
}
